如何在spring应用程序上下文中包含两个同名文件?

时间:2012-08-01 20:19:19

标签: spring junit applicationcontext

不确定这是否有答案,但是这里有。我正在使用JUnit 4.8.1来测试我的Spring 3.1.0.RELEASE项目。我的classpath上有两个JAR文件。在每个文件中,都有相同名称的文件 - / module / rootContext.xml。

在我的testApplicationContext.xml文件(我的JUnit测试的Spring上下文文件)中,是否可以包含其中的每一个?现在,我唯一知道该怎么做才是

<import resource="classpath:/module/rootContext.xml" />

但我不知道如何指定每个文件所在的确切JAR文件。

因为我正在处理不属于我自己的代码,所以不能更改JAR中XML文件的名称。

1 个答案:

答案 0 :(得分:6)

如果要同时包含这两个文件,可以按如下方式执行:

<import resource="classpath*:/module/rootContext.xml" />

另见: